About

The Castellows are a sibling country band hailing from a cattle farm in the small, rural town of Georgetown, Georgia. Made up of sisters Lily (vocals), Ellie (lead guitar) and Powell (banjo), the trio released their first two singles, “No. 7 Road” and “Hurricane,” after relocating to Nashville. Those tracks were followed by “I Know It’ll Never End,” the lead single off The Castellows’ debut EP A Little Goes A Long Way, which will be released February 4 via Warner Music Nashville. The sisters are also primed to embark on their upcoming 2024 U.S. tour covering much of the South as well as a number of festivals including Boston Calling, Windy City Smokeout, and Under the Big Sky.
